What changed here
DerivedBharatiya Janata Party held the seat; the winning margin narrowed from 15.1% to 0.3%.
- Won on a lower shareIts own vote share fell 5.1% — it held because the rest of the vote was more divided.
- Knife-edgeDecided by 713 votes (0.33%) — among the closest results anywhere.
